Greenish Warbler

The promising weather, after a slow start produced a fine Greenish Warbler late morning in the trees along the roadside, just down from the Forvie Centre turn off. Picked up on its distinctive call it showed down to close range, though in very wet conditions at times. There were at least 2 other Greenish Warblers today in the region, with "Cotehill Birder" finding one of them at Longhaven quarry.
Otherwise there was a small variety of other migrants, with good numbers of Willow Warblers. In addtion there were two Pied Flycatches, both in the Kirkton area, with a Garden Warbler along the fenceline at the Mains of Slains turn off and good numbers of Meadow Pipits.
Otherwise there were three Lesser Redpoll frequenting the Kirkton area as well.
